Regulatory organization establishes the basis of functions. Choosing among Limited Liability Company, corporate entity, or collaborative frameworks affects tax liability, liability safeguarding, and investor connections. Intellectual property protection requires prompt consideration, as unique code, characters, and gameplay mechanics represent the primary benefit proposition. Registering trademarks and acquiring copyrights stops potential conflicts and creates possession transparency.

Essential Juridical Considerations

  • Business registration: Pick location based on revenue advantages and market foundation
  • Licensing arrangements: Create explicit conditions for platform utilization, external resources, and integration tools
  • Employment contracts: Establish ownership of developed materials and non-compete provisions
  • Protection plans: Shield against occupational responsibility and cyber risks

Establishing the Optimal Team Structure

Talent recruitment defines project feasibility and quality production. Key roles comprise programmers concentrating in visuals, game mechanics, and online infrastructure. Designers handling two-dimensional, 3D, motion, and user interface design create aesthetic character. Audio designers and musicians build environmental depth. Quality validation professionals discover technical problems ahead of launch.

Role Category
Essential Abilities
Standard Production Engagement
Engineering C++ language, Unity, Unreal, optimization Initial phase to post-release
Creative Leadership three-dimensional creation, texture mapping, motion workflows Concept phase until alpha build
Game Design Structural analysis, equilibrium, proof-of-concept Entire development process
Production Program administration, timeline management, coordination Start through ultimate publication

Software Stack Picking and Integration

Development engine selection affects development pace, device interoperability, and technological features. Proprietary engines deliver maximum control but necessitate substantial capital. Licensed platforms offer validated frameworks with extensive manuals and developer assistance. Handheld projects often emphasize different platforms than console or PC productions.

  1. Analyze platform targets: Establish when PC, mobile, console, or universal deployment corresponds with business objectives
  2. Examine workforce competencies: Align engine choice to current competencies or plan for learning investment
  3. Consider licensing expenses: Determine revenue share structures vs upfront costs across forecasted revenue amounts
  4. Review developer materials: Robust developer networks expedite problem-solving and minimize production obstacles
  5. Evaluate expansion potential: Confirm chosen technology facilitates scaling from initial release through updates

Fiscal Planning and Earnings Structures

Sustainable operations necessitate multiple income streams. Paid pricing, free-to-play with microtransactions, membership structures, and contract agreements respectively present unique benefits. Initial funding origins include personal capital, angel backers, VC capital, community funding, and publisher collaborations.

Revenue Model
Advantages
Difficulties
Premium Sale Direct income, straightforward deployment Increased advertising costs, cost resistance
F2P Wide user audience, ongoing revenue potential Complicated equilibrium, monetization perception
Commissioned Work Predictable income, portfolio building Reduced artistic freedom, asset allocation conflicts
Early Access Creation financing, community responses Image threats, feature expansion expectations

Production Process Enhancement

Efficient processes minimize lost work and preserve progress. Code management platforms prevent software collisions and facilitate parallel work. Scripted QA catches errors quickly. Frequent playtesting sessions discover mechanic issues before expensive rework. Stage-based scheduling provides quantifiable progress metrics and sustains staff attention.

Documentation procedures preserve institutional knowledge as workforces develop. Development architecture files align coding activities. Creative style standards ensure aesthetic uniformity. Production databases manage assets and relationships. Post-mortem evaluations capture learnings for upcoming initiatives, transforming expertise into organized progress.
